A 25-year-old male asked:
Hello i am 23 years old boy, can i take height supplement vita growth or if any other please suggest for height growth?

It is likely at age 23 you are ~5 years past the end of growing any taller. Such growth requires open growth centers in the bones, which close in most males at 16-18. An x-ray of your wrist/hand can identify growth centers and status. If closed you are finished & no diet/supplement/exercise or meds will change that.

At 23-25 years of age it is almost certain that your growth plates at the ends of long bones in your legs are fused. That means that you cannot grow those bones any longer. Your height is mostly based on your parents' heights and it is best to appreciate all the things that you have with the body that you have. Some people wear shoe lifts or similar structure, but they are not usually happier
